Setup
1. Unpacking
Carefully remove all packaging materials from the dryer. Inspect the appliance for any damage incurred during transit. Report any damage to your retailer immediately.
2. Location Requirements
Place the dryer on a firm, level surface to prevent vibrations and noise. Ensure adequate space around the dryer for ventilation. Avoid installing in areas where the temperature may drop below 5°C (41°F) or rise above 35°C (95°F). The optimal ambient temperature for operation is between 15°C and 25°C.
3. Electrical Connection
Connect the dryer to a grounded electrical outlet with the correct voltage (220 Volts) as specified on the rating label. Do not use extension cords or adapters.
4. Drainage
The heat pump dryer collects condensed water in a removable water tank. Ensure the water tank is correctly inserted. For continuous drainage, connect the provided drain hose to a suitable drain point according to the installation instructions.
5. Door Hinge
The door hinge is interchangeable, allowing you to adjust the door opening direction to suit your laundry room layout. Refer to the detailed installation guide for instructions on how to reverse the door.

Operating Instructions
1. Loading Laundry
Open the dryer door and load laundry into the drum. Do not overload the dryer; ensure items can tumble freely. Close the door firmly.
2. Program Selection
Turn the program selector dial to choose the desired drying cycle. The LED display will show the selected program and estimated drying time.
- Optimal Dry: Utilizes moisture and temperature sensors to dry laundry gently and efficiently, automatically ending the program when clothes are dry.
- Hygiene Program: Provides hygienic cleanliness for clothes, laundry, and children's toys by using high temperatures to combat bacteria, mites, and allergens.
- Air Refresh: Quickly refreshes delicate fabrics with warm air, reducing wrinkles and eliminating unpleasant odors without shrinkage or damage.
3. SmartThings App Integration
For personalized, efficient, and comfortable drying, connect your dryer to the SmartThings app on a compatible smartphone or tablet. This allows for remote control, monitoring, and helpful tips for energy efficiency.
4. Starting a Cycle
Press the Start/Pause button to begin the selected drying cycle. The dryer will automatically adjust settings based on the Optimal Dry function if selected.

Maintenance
1. Cleaning the Lint Filter
After each use, remove and clean the Comfort 2-in-1 lint filter. Pull the filter out, open it, and remove any accumulated lint. Rinse if necessary and ensure it is completely dry before reinserting.
2. Emptying the Water Tank
Empty the condensed water tank after each drying cycle. A full tank indicator will illuminate if the tank needs emptying during a cycle. Pull out the tank, pour out the water, and reinsert it securely.
3. Cleaning the Condenser
The Optimal Dry function includes sensors on the heat exchanger that remind you to clean the condenser. Regularly clean the condenser as indicated by the appliance to maintain drying efficiency and energy performance. Refer to the detailed manual for specific cleaning instructions.
4. Exterior Cleaning
Wipe the exterior of the dryer with a soft, damp cloth. Do not use abrasive cleaners or solvents.
Troubleshooting
If you encounter issues with your dryer, consult the following common troubleshooting steps:
- Dryer not starting: Check if the power cord is securely plugged in, the door is fully closed, and the circuit breaker has not tripped.
- Clothes not drying properly: Ensure the lint filter is clean, the water tank is empty, and the load size is appropriate for the selected program. Check if the condenser needs cleaning.
- Unusual noise or vibration: Verify the dryer is on a level surface and that all transit bolts (if applicable) have been removed during installation.
- Error codes: If an error code appears on the LED display, refer to the full user manual or the SmartThings app for specific diagnostic information and solutions.
For persistent problems, contact Samsung customer support.
Specifications
| Feature | Specification |
|---|---|
| Brand | Samsung |
| Model Information | DV90DG52A0TEEG |
| Product Dimensions (W x D x H) | 60 x 60 x 85 cm |
| Weight | 48 Kilograms |
| Energy Efficiency Class | A+++ |
| Capacity | 9 Kilograms |
| Annual Energy Consumption | 194 kWh per year |
| Noise Level | 65 dB |
| Voltage | 220 Volts |
| Material | Stainless steel (for drum) and steel/plastic (for outer body) |
| Access Location | Front Load |
| Color | White |
